Tuesday, March 18th, 1997

Pete Townshend testifies as an expert witness in a court case concerning a saxophonist who is suing for loss of her performing ability after being forced underwater for three minutes during a river barge accident. Pete gets in an argument with the defence barrister when he says Pete is "known as a man who gilds the lily, as a man whose statements do not always tie to the fact of the matter."
